Introduction
The SN65ALS543NSR is a high-speed, low-power quad 3-state buffer/line driver designed for driving capacitive loads. It features high-speed switching, low power consumption, and a 3-state output that allows the device to be used in a variety of applications, including bus-oriented systems, peripheral drivers, and memory interface circuits.
Product Features and Performance
Quad 3-state buffer/line driver
High-speed switching (up to 200 MHz)
Low power consumption (typical ICC = 2 mA)
3-state output
Propagation delay: 5 ns (typical)
Output rise/fall time: 3 ns (typical)
Supports 5V and 3.3V logic levels
